Lloyd Briggs, 93, passed away Monday, July 27, 2015, at Mountain View Healthcare.
He was born Aug. 1, 1921, in Akers, son of George and Carrie Helton Briggs. He and Florence Nadine Riley were married Sept. 12, 1946, in Houston.
He grew up in the Akers and Hartshorn areas. He worked in St. Louis when he was younger then returned to Hartshorn to live. He worked at the rock quarry for a while before working at different pallet mills in the area.
He loved going to the Current River Opry in Summersville on Saturday nights. He enjoyed riding through the woods and picking up cans. He especially loved playing with his grandchildren and all the little kids that came around.
He was preceded in death by his parents; his wife, Florence Briggs; a son Joie Briggs; four brothers, Arnold, Vernon, Aubrey and Wayne Briggs; five sisters, Wave Reynolds, Rose McQuinn, Thelma Pearson, Audrey Shoults and Geraldine Derryberry; and a great-grandson.
Survivors include four daughters, Edna Briggs of Hartshorn, Wilma Evans of St. Peters, Imogene Terrill of Raymondville and Bernadine Hohlt of Success; a sister, Maudelene Purcell of Salem; nine grandchildren; 13 great-grandchildren; and a host of nieces and nephews.
Services were 10 a.m. Friday, July 31, at Bradford Funeral Home Chapel with the Rev. Arvel Schweighauser officiating. Burial was in Antioch Cemetery.
